Output dc4c4fc4dbbd0558379230dd1f6effa16be9da3d124097be76d8a08f9be575eb:1

value
39980103
script pubkey
OP_0 OP_PUSHBYTES_20 ba66408260a2dda3bab0e860aa83f48811f68542
address
bc1qhfnypqnq5tw68w4saps24ql53qgldp2zjyrpym
transaction
dc4c4fc4dbbd0558379230dd1f6effa16be9da3d124097be76d8a08f9be575eb
confirmations
148228
spent
true